About Cora Health
Cora Health is a leading provider of community healthcare services in the UK. We deliver MSK services, diagnostic imaging, day-case surgery, physiotherapy, rehabilitation, podiatry, persistent pain management, mental health, orthopaedics and rheumatology services.
